In Dorst’s ‘Surf Guru,’ vignettes of hard reality

By Eric Liebetrau

Following his highly acclaimed 2008 debut novel, “Alive in Necropolis,’’ Doug Dorst pulls off another literary feat: a sophomore work of fiction that both highlights his gifts and extends his range successfully into the short-story genre. (Full article: 656 words)
